For all the people who are facing battery drain issues after one ui 8 update, First clear cache of the phone and check if it's not helping then under device care change performance profile to light and if you are using ram plus diable it. Your battery life will go up by atleast 50%.
In my s24 ultra i got 6.5 hrs of SOT and still 48 percent battery is left.
Only gaming performance will come down if you use light performance profile and no other app or anything else is changed.
